HERS Final, 2008 August 6
Members of the Higher Education Resource Services (HERS) program at DU. Higher Education Resource Services (HERS) was started in 1972 at Brown University to promote women in higher education administration. HERS originally started as a referral and placement service for women in higher education, and it now works to provide professional development opportunities for professional academic women.
